Yes, of course. However, Apple refunds the sales tax balance on trade ins. It works like this - letā€™s say your trade in value is $500, then your total credit will be $500 plus whatever the sales tax on $500 is. When I traded in my 13 Pro last year, Apple was offering $600 for it. My total trade in credit was around $648, factoring in the NYC sales tax.
I think it does vary state to state on trade in sales tax credit. Although orders of magnitude higher, it's the same for cars...Some states you pay the sales tax on the difference between new car and trade-in value, and in others (like me in CA), regardless, I pay tax on the whole thing (new car) with no deduction on overall tax from trade-in. So, It depends...

Does anybody have this?
Anker Prime 67W USB C Charger, Anker GaN Wall Charger, 3-Port Compact Fast PPS Charger
would you recommend this to use to charge iPhone 15 PM and Macbook M1 2021 at the same time? Is it safe?
Yes, I have it. Using it right now on my iPad Air 4th gen (and plan to add in the iPhone 15). If you plug in both your devices together with this Anker 67 watt charger, you'll get very slow charging on your Macbook (which I believe can handle at least 45 watts), as 65 watts on the Anker (it is 65 with 2 devices plugged in) will be divided amongst the 2 ports -- and you'll have no headroom. You are better off getting this 100 watt Anker, if you want to charge both your MacBook and phone at the same time:


It will be safe either way. But with a Macbook and another device, I think you want, at minimum, a 100 watt charger, like the one I linked.
